Jamey Mesaros Named Vice President Of Global Business Development At Multi Parts Supply

Mesaros has nearly 25 years of experience in the OE and aftermarket automotive supplier domain. He comes to MPS from Wolverine Advanced Materials, where he served as vice president of global sales, marketing and communications for the past nine years.

GAAS Scholarship Fund Announces Multi Parts Supply International Aftermarket Scholarship

Andrew Cameron of Royal Oak, Mich., is the recipient of the $2,500 MPS International Aftermarket Scholarship. Daniel Egge of Bellflower, Calif., and Nicole Kelsey of Tucson, Ariz., each received $1,000 MPS Scholarships. Lara O’Shields of Knoxville, Tenn., received the $1,000 MPS Scholarship, honoring the late Peter Klotz.

AMN Executive Interview With Brian Cohn, President, Multi Parts Supply (MPS)

In today’s exclusive AMN Executive Interview, we talk with Brian Cohn, president of Multi Parts Supply. In the interview, Cohn talks about the significant milestone of celebrating 25 years in business and the vision his father had for manufacturing quality aftermarket auto parts for the U.S. marketplace, using the best of international resources. He also offers up his plans for the family owned business, MPS’ commitment to industry scholarships and discusses the company’s recent rebranding efforts.

Multi Parts Supply Establishes Memorial Scholarship To Honor the Late Peter Klotz

Multi Parts Supply (MPS) has established a scholarship fund through the Global Automotive Aftermarket Symposium (GAAS) Scholarship Fund in memory of the late Peter Klotz, a leader and advocate in both the automotive aftermarket and heavy-duty industries, who died Aug. 27. MPS has initiated the memorial fund with a contribution of $1,000 for scholarships designated for students pursuing careers as automotive technicians.
